10.3 Cancellation Rights
Under Regulation 28 of the Consumer Contracts Regulations 2013, bespoke and personalised goods are exempt from standard cancellation rights.
Accordingly:
•Bespoke orders cannot be cancelled once production begins.
•Deposits become non-refundable once manufacture commences.
•Bespoke goods are not eligible for return merely because the Customer changes their mind.
